Local Information & Amenities: - This property is conveniently located in a sought-after residential location, within close proximity into the Town Centre. There is ease of access onto the A1 and A46, with links to Lincoln, Grantham and Nottingham. Newark-on-Trent has many tourist attractions and has many events taking place on the showground, one of the biggest being the famous antiques fairs attracting visitors from all over the globe. Adjacent to the showground is the Newark Air Museum which also has open days to the public. There are many well-known shops, public houses, boutiques, restaurants and attractions in the town with the marketplace overlooked by the attractive Georgian Town Hall. There is a fast-track railway link to London Kings Cross from Newark North gate station, in approximately 1 hour 15 minutes. There is also access to Lincoln and Nottingham via Newark Castle station.
